Analysis of undulated micro-cavity in organic light-emitting diodes
Authors:Baek-Woon Lee and Young-Gu Ju
Institution:1.Samsung Mobile Display,Giheung-gu, Yongin-si, Gyeonggi-do,Korea;2.Department of Physics Education,Kyungpook National University,Daegu,Korea
Abstract:This paper investigates the internal physical mechanisms of undulated micro-cavity that controls the emission wavelength in organic light-emitting diodes (OLEDs). Finite-difference-time-domain method is applied to a previously manufactured OLED design featuring optical structure on a wavy over-coat layer. The emission spectrum of dipole oscillation is calculated with various amplitudes of undulation and emission angles. In addition, the guided mode of an undulated micro-cavity is analyzed compared with that of a flat micro-cavity.
